我想知道如何通过递归方式列出amazon s3存储桶中的文件并过滤 .mov 文件。
示例输出:
样品:
filename1.mov1 120mb<br>
filename2.mov2 300mb
Total Object : 2
Total Size: 420mb
我目前的命令如下:
aws s3 ls --summarize --human-readable --recursive s3://mybucket/Videos
由于
答案 0 :(得分:3)
--include
和--exclude
选项不适用于aws s3 ls
一个选项是grep *.mov*
,但您将丢失总的对象和大小信息。
aws s3 ls --summarize --human-readable --recursive s3://mybucket/Videos | egrep '*.mov*'